Cynthia Ann Coyne

Cynthia Ann Coyne, a preschool special needs teacher for the Nordonia Hills City School District in Ohio for 20 years, passed away April 3rd at American House in Macedonia, Ohio. Cindy grew up in Dunkirk and received her bachelor’s degree in education from State University of New York at Fredonia. After teaching for two years in Forestville, N.Y., she moved to Cleveland and taught in the Shaker Heights school district and later served as a teacher and administrator at Lollipop Preschool in Twinsburg, Ohio.
